Weather: The week starts with rain – A “cold invasion” is approaching

Where and when will the strong phenomena hit - The forecast of EMY until the end of the week

Newsroom January 20 08:40

 

A change in the weather is expected from today and for the whole week, according to meteorologists, with local showers, mainly in the west and the southern and eastern Aegean Sea, where sporadic thunderstorms will occur. The temperature will drop slightly from tomorrow in terms of maximum values.

According to the director of EMY, Thodoris Kolydas, “the week will start with local rain mainly in the western and eastern Aegean Sea on Monday and Tuesday and next Friday. In the remaining areas no significant rain is forecast until the end of the week. Temperatures will drop a little over the next weekend but will rise later and will be in normal or slightly above normal levels,” he wrote.

According to the forecast of Tasos Arniakou, a total change in the weather is expected on Monday 20/1 with showers and thunderstorms mainly in the west, while on Tuesday 21/1 the intense phenomena will cover the whole country, with a sharp drop in mercury. In fact, there will be no lack of snow at higher altitudes.

What changes after January 25

Meteorologists point out that there is a high probability of cold air masses descending from Northern Europe towards Greece after January 25. If this scenario is confirmed, a significant drop in temperature, snowfall even in areas with lower altitudes and an increased risk of frost is expected.

Meteorologist Sakis Arnaoutoglou notes that there is a possibility of cold air masses descending from the north after January 25, which may cause severe chill and snowfall even at lower altitudes. According to him, if the cold wave descends towards our country, “it will bring surprises that winter always hides in its pocket”.

The weather today

Cloudy skies are expected across most of the country, becoming more cloudy at times. From the evening hours local rain is expected mainly in the west, while local snowfall is expected in the mountains. At night and early in the morning frost is expected mainly in parts of the central and northern mainland, while visibility is likely to be locally limited.

The temperature will range in Western Macedonia from -4 to 8 degrees Celsius, in the rest of northern Greece from -5 to 12-13 degrees Celsius, in Epirus from 0 to 16 degrees Celsius, in Thessaly from -3 to 11-12 degrees Celsius, in the rest of the mainland from -2 to 16-17 degrees Celsius, in the Ionian Islands from 5 to 15 degrees Celsius, in the North Aegean islands from 2 to 12 degrees Celsius, and in the rest of the Aegean islands and in Crete from 5 to 17-18 degrees Celsius.

In the Aegean Sea the winds will blow generally from the north with intensities up to 4-5 Beaufort and locally up to 6 Beaufort, with gradual weakening towards the evening hours. In the Ionian Sea the winds will blow from the east, generally from eastern directions with intensities up to 3-4 Beaufort and in the southern parts up to 5 Beaufort.

In Attica, clouds are expected to be partly cloudier. The winds will blow generally north with intensities up to 3-4 Beaufort and in the east up to 5 Beaufort. The temperature will range from 8 to 15 degrees, but in the north it will be 3-4 degrees lower.

In Thessaloniki, clouds are expected to be partly cloudy. Winds will blow from various directions with intensities up to 2 Beaufort. The temperature will range from 2 to 12 degrees Celsius.

The weather on Tuesday 21-01-2025

Cloudy with local rain initially in the west and south and gradually in the rest of the regions. Sporadic thunderstorms will occur mainly in the west and the eastern islands. Occasional snowfall will occur in the mountains of the north and central part of the country. From the afternoon the weather in the west will gradually improve, while during the night towards Wednesday there will be renewed showers in the northern Ionian Sea.

Winds will blow from the west from the east 3 to 5 and occasionally in the morning hours in the southern Ionian Sea up to 6, gradually becoming westerly 3 to 5 Beaufort. In the east will be variable winds 3 to 4 and in the northern Aegean northeast to 5, becoming from noon in the south to west southwest to 5 Beaufort.

The temperature will drop slightly, mainly in the west and north. It will reach 09 to 11 degrees Celsius in the north, 14 to 16 degrees Celsius in the rest of the mainland and the Ionian Sea, 16 to 18 degrees Celsius in the rest of the island country and locally 19 degrees Celsius in the Dodecanese and Crete. In the morning and evening hours there will be frost in the north.

The weather on Wednesday 22-01-2025

Cloudy with local showers in the Ionian Sea, the western mainland, the Cyclades, Crete, the islands of the eastern Aegean and the Dodecanese. Sporadic thunderstorms will occur mainly in the morning in the west, the eastern Aegean islands and the Dodecanese. A few occasional snowfalls will occur in the northern mountains of the mainland. Gradually from the afternoon the weather will improve.

Winds will blow from westerly directions 3 to 4 and in the southern seas locally 5 Beaufort.

The temperature will not change significantly.

The weather on Thursday 23-01-2025

A few clouds partly increasing in the eastern and southern islands in the morning, when there will be a few local showers. Visibility in the morning and evening hours will be limited in some places and there will be fog in the mainland.

Winds in the north will initially be variable 3 to 4 and gradually from southerly directions up to 5 Beaufort. In the south will blow from westerly directions 3 to 4 and in the sea locally 5 Beaufort.

The temperature will rise slightly mainly in the west and north.

The weather on Friday 24-01-2025

A few clouds that will quickly increase in the west and the eastern islands and local showers and thunderstorms mainly in the northwest, the eastern Aegean islands and the Dodecanese. A few occasional snowfalls will occur in the central and northern mountain ranges. Visibility in the morning and evening hours will be limited in the continental areas.

Winds will blow south southwest 3 to 5 and occasionally in the sea up to 6 Beaufort and from the afternoon in the north variable 3 to 4 Beaufort.

The temperature will rise slightly further mainly in the south.
